Symptom narrative

suspected vaccination failure; got shingles in her face and it was painful and horrible; This serious case was reported by a consumer via interactive digital media and described the occurrence of vaccination failure in a female patient who received Herpes zoster (Shingles vaccine) for prophylaxis. On an unknown date, the patient received Shingles vaccine. On an unknown date, an unknown time after receiving Shingles vaccine, the patient experienced vaccination failure (Verbatim: suspected vaccination failure) (serious criteria GSK medically significant) and facial herpes zoster (Verbatim: got shingles in her face and it was painful and horrible). The outcome of the vaccination failure and facial herpes zoster were not reported. It was unknown if the reporter considered the vaccination failure and facial herpes zoster to be related to Shingles vaccine. The company considered the vaccination failure to be unrelated to Shingles vaccine. It was unknown if the company considered the facial herpes zoster to be related to Shingles vaccine. Additional Information: GSK Receipt Date: 31-MAR-2026 This case was reported via interactive digital media. Reporter stated that patient got vaccinated and got shingles on her face which was painful and horrible. This case was considered as suspected vaccination failure as details regarding completion of primary vaccination schedule, time to onset for shingles and laboratory confirmation regarding shingles were unknown at the time of reporting. The batch number was not provided, and we are unable to contact the reporter.; Sender's Comments: A case of Vaccination failure, unknown time after receiving Shingles vaccine, in a female patient. Based on the available information a possible causality that the event was caused by the GSK product cannot be ascertained. Consent for further follow-up has not been received.
